Super Bonus 2025
Click on this icon to open up a window that allows you more direct control over your stake. A deposit bonus is an offer for customers who deposit money into…
Click on this icon to open up a window that allows you more direct control over your stake. A deposit bonus is an offer for customers who deposit money into…